Minor NFL Transactions: 8/7/24

August 8, 2024 by Pro Football Rumors

Wednesday’s minor moves:

Cincinnati Bengals

  • Signed: DE Andre Carter, DE Joshua Pryor
  • Placed on IR: DE Cameron Sample (story)
  • Waived: P Austin McNamara, WR Tre Mosley

Green Bay Packers

  • Signed: DE Brevin Allen, K Alex Hale
  • Waived (with injury designation): CB Don Callis, WR Rory Starkey

Indianapolis Colts

  • Signed: C Ryan Coll
  • Placed on IR: C Wesley French

Miami Dolphins

  • Signed: WR Mike Harley Jr.

New Orleans Saints

  • Signed: OL Mark Evans II
  • Waived: TE Mason Fairchild

New York Jets

  • Signed: RB Deon Jackson
  • Waived: WR Hamze El-Zayat

Philadelphia Eagles

  • Claimed off waivers (from Commanders): TE Armani Rogers
  • Waived: WR Shaq Davis

Pittsburgh Steelers

  • Signed: LB Easton Gibbs
  • Waived (with injury designation): LB Tyler Murray

San Francisco 49ers

  • Signed: WR Jontre Kirklin, RB Ke’Shawn Vaughn
  • Waived (with injury designation): WR Terique Owens
  • Released: S Erik Harris

Seattle Seahawks

  • Signed: DT Kyon Barrs
  • Reverted to IR: LB Josh Onujiogu
  • Waived (with an injury designation): WR Marcus Simms

Washington Commanders

  • Signed: T Alex Taylor-Prioleau

The Packers apparently felt it necessary to add another competitor to their position battle at kicker today, signing Hale out of Oklahoma State. The former walk-on from Australia hit on 43 of his 54 field goal attempts as a Cowboy in Stillwater.

Following the retirement of Tarik Cohen, the Jets opted to sign Jackson. The former Colts rusher had some big moments in 2022 while filling in for an injured Jonathan Taylor. He and Vaughn were both participants in a recent workout with the Texans, but Cam Akers walked away from that day with the job.

Lastly, Owens’, son of NFL legend Terrell Owens, time with one of his father’s former teams has come to an end. His pedigree may have assisted in landing an opportunity as an undrafted free agent in San Francisco, but he was unable to stay rostered throughout camp.
